The sales department of a car manufacturing company is rewarding its top 10 sales personnel. In the period being considered for the reward, Shane sold 175 cars, which was 2 standard deviations away from the average (arithmetic mean) number of cars sold by the top 10 sales personnel. Glenn sold 130 cars, which was 1 standard deviation away from the average (arithmetic mean) number of cars sold by the top 10 sales personnel. Based on this information, how many possible values can the standard deviation of the number of cars sold by the top 10 sales personnel take?
A. 0
B. 1
C. 2
D. 3
E. 4
Answer: C
